Does mazus come back every year?

Mazus is a perennial plant, which means it will come back every year. This is one of the great advantages of growing mazus in your garden or landscape. Once established, it will continue to grace your outdoor space with its beauty year after year.

Mazus reptans is particularly well-suited for this purpose. It is a fast-spreading, semi-evergreen perennial that can thrive in a variety of climates. In USDA zones 5 to 8, it is especially well-suited for use as a ground cover. It forms a dense mat of lush foliage that remains green throughout the year in warmer climates.

One of the standout features of mazus reptans is its clusters of beautiful little purple-blue flowers. These charming blossoms appear in late spring and continue to bloom through the summer, adding a splash of color to your garden. The flowers are not only visually appealing but also attract pollinators such as bees and butterflies, making it a valuable addition to any garden ecosystem.

In addition to its aesthetic appeal, mazus reptans is also a low-maintenance plant. Once established, it requires minimal care and attention. It is tolerant of a wide range of soil types, including clay and sandy soils, as long as they are well-draining. It prefers partial shade to full sun but can also tolerate some shade. Regular watering is necessary, especially during dry spells, to keep the soil moist.

One of the benefits of mazus reptans as a ground cover is its fast-spreading nature. It quickly fills in gaps and crevices, creating a dense carpet-like effect. This makes it an excellent choice for areas where you want to suppress weed growth and prevent soil erosion. It can also be used to cover slopes or as a filler between stepping stones or pavers, adding both beauty and functionality to your outdoor space.
